Final phase hurting TFC
Conceding goals late is beginning to resurface as an old ugly habit for Toronto FC.
In tying FC Dallas 1-1 on Saturday at BMO Field, TFC squandered another two points in their quest for a post-season spot.
It was the manner by which they managed to drop the points which was the concern, however. After battling against a well-organized Dallas side – who at times showed some terrific ingenuity in how they played – TFC finally looked like they had solved the problem in the 61st minute.
Maicon Santos needed one touch before catching Dallas goalkeeper Kevin Hartman sleeping at the near post. Then, with the addition of Mista and Nana Attakora to the line-up, it appeared TFC was giving the fans a preview of what its strongest side will be.
The problems, however, then surfaced.
